How to Evaluate a Home Security Provider in First Mesa

Choosing a security service for your home in First Mesa, Arizona should begin with a clear understanding of what real protection looks like. A strong provider should bring more than equipment; it should also demonstrate reliability, flexibility, and the ability to build a plan around your circumstances. The following considerations can help narrow the field.

  1. Reputation: Look closely at the provider’s credibility. Testimonials, reviews, and evidence of consistent performance can reveal whether the company is dependable in demanding situations.
  2. Technology: Choose a provider that uses modern tools such as surveillance cameras, motion detectors, and alarm systems. The technology should fit the demands of residential security rather than relying on outdated methods.
  3. Customization: Look for services that are shaped around your specific needs. Security should reflect your property layout, routines, and vulnerabilities instead of being delivered as a generic package.
  4. Support: Pay attention to the quality of ongoing support and response. A good provider should be accessible, adaptable, and ready to adjust the plan as conditions change. Also consider unarmed security solutions, which can provide visible deterrence while maintaining a non-threatening presence.

How Can I Assess My Home’s Current Security Level?

A careful security assessment starts with the basics. Inspect all entry points, including doors, windows, and garages, and note any weaknesses that could create an opportunity for unauthorized access. Lighting also matters; dark or poorly lit areas can make a property more attractive to intruders, so those spaces should be examined closely.

It is also important to review your alarm system with the same level of attention. Look for signs that the system is outdated, underperforming, or missing features that would improve awareness and response. In many cases, adding real-time alerts or better monitoring can significantly improve the overall picture.

The most effective review process is one that prioritizes fixes based on actual risk. Environmental concerns and criminal risks may not look the same, so your improvements should reflect the realities of your property and location in First Mesa.

How Do I Maintain My Security System Effectively?

Maintaining a security system well means treating it as an active part of home protection, not a one-time purchase. A strong maintenance routine should include system upgrades, timely battery replacement, and regular professional inspections. These steps help keep the system dependable and reduce the chance of failure when it matters most.

For households with unique security concerns, periodic reviews are especially valuable. They can reveal weaknesses that might otherwise be overlooked and ensure the system remains resilient as conditions change. In that sense, maintenance is also a form of ongoing risk mitigation.
